Medulla
An inner region of an organ or tissue, especially the medulla oblongata in the brain that controls vital functions, or the central part of the adrenal glands.
Midbrain
A portion of the brainstem involved in vision, hearing, eye movement, and body movement. It is the central part of the brain, responsible for motor movement coordination and auditory and visual processing.
Gray Matter
Collection of nerve cell bodies, their dendritic processes, and associated neuroglial cells within the central nervous system.
Nuclei
Cellular organelles that contain the majority of an organism's genetic material (DNA), acting as the control center of the cell.
